Socializing
The Mysterious Downtime of Social Media - Case Study on Twitters Outage
The Mysterious Downtime of Social Media - Case Study on Twitter's Outage
Social media plays a pivotal role in our daily lives, serving as a platform for communication, entertainment, and news dissemination. However, the seamless operation of vast social platforms can sometimes be interrupted by unexpected issues. One iconic example is the recent incident where Twitter, a globally recognized social media platform, experienced an extended period of downtime. In this article, we will explore the potential reasons behind this outage and what could have gone wrong.
Understanding the Outage
The outage began on a Tuesday, causing frustration for millions of active users who posted and engaged on the platform. Despite the initial announcement promising a quick resolution, the issue persisted for several hours, leading to significant inconvenience and speculation about the root cause. This unexpected downtime has reignited discussions on the reliability and resilience of modern digital platforms.
Investigating Possible Causes of the Outage
Much like a medical diagnosis, the root cause of the Twitter outage can be traced back to a variety of factors. Below, we will explore the most probable scenarios based on common issues seen in similar situations:
Load Balancer Issues
A load balancer's primary responsibility is to distribute network traffic among various computing resources. In the case of Twitter, it could be that a misconfiguration or malfunction in the load balancer led to an overload of requests, effectively shutting down the platform for its users. This situation is not uncommon in high-traffic web applications, where ensuring effective distribution of traffic is crucial.
DNS Troubles
A Domain Name System (DNS) plays a critical role in translating human-readable domain names into IP addresses. If there was a problem with the DNS server, such as incorrect settings or a temporary internet outage, it could result in the domain being unreachable. This would explain why users around the world encountered difficulties accessing Twitter during the outage. Ensuring robust DNS management practices is essential for maintaining platform stability.
Faulty System Updates
The update process is a standard operation in most tech companies, aiming to improve platform performance and functionality. However, if the update includes critical issues or is rolled back too late, it can cause significant disruptions. It's possible that Twitter had a faulty update that required immediate rollback, causing a temporary disruption in service. Developers and IT teams must carefully test updates before deployment to prevent such scenarios.
Accidental Database Deletion
A more dramatic, yet plausible, explanation could be an accidental deletion of critical database entries. If an administrator made a mistake, a large portion of the database could be lost, leading to a complete failure of the platform. Ensuring data backup and verification mechanisms before any critical operations can help mitigate such risks.
Preventing Future Outages
The Twitter outage serves as a stark reminder of the fragility of modern digital infrastructure. To prevent such incidents, companies and developers must implement the following best practices:
Robust Testing: Rigorous testing procedures should be in place before any updates are deployed to production environments. This includes thorough testing in staging and beta environments to identify and fix potential issues. Grid Network Architecture: Dividing the platform into smaller regional grids can provide redundancy and improve reliability. If one region fails, others can continue to operate. Continuous Monitoring: Implementing continuous monitoring and alerting systems can help teams respond quickly to potential disruptions. This involves tracking performance metrics, logs, and other system indicators in real-time. Data Backup: Regular and automated data backups should be in place to ensure that critical data can be recovered in case of accidental deletions or other disasters.Conclusion
The unexpected downtime of Twitter highlighted the importance of robust technical infrastructure and continuous operational excellence. While specific details are still under investigation, load balancer issues, DNS troubles, faulty updates, and accidental database deletions are all plausible explanations for the outage. It serves as a wake-up call for digital platforms to prioritize reliability and resilience in their operations.
Key Takeaways
Technical Stability: Ensuring the stability of load balancers, DNS servers, and database systems is critical for maintaining platform uptime. Careful Testing: Thorough testing procedures and rollback plans prevent the deployment of faulty updates. Redundancy and Monitoring: Implementing grid network architecture and continuous monitoring enhances platform reliability and responsiveness.By adopting these best practices, social media platforms can minimize the duration and frequency of outages, ensuring a more consistent and reliable digital experience for their users.
-
Raising Funds for Children with Cupcakes: A Beneficial Idea or Not?
Raising Funds for Children with Cupcakes: A Beneficial Idea or Not? When it come
-
Debunking Rumors: Did Bilawal Bhutto and Hina Rabbani Khar Really Have a Love Affair?
Introduction Recent years have seen a flurry of rumors and speculations surround